... was I drunk when I made that last post. I had been sipping on Evan Williams Single Barrel (1995 Vintage), and I must say that it was excellent. It is on the sweeter side - although probably not as sweet as Knob Creek - with strong notes of vanilla. For 21 bucks, I don't think there is another bourbon that can even get close. Elijah Craig 12 was my previous "Best Buy" but I might have to put the Evan Single in that category. I usually find Elijah for around $17 a bottle, so the Evan is a bit more expensive - but it is just that good.

(both Evan Williams & Elijah Craig are produced by Heaven Hill Distillery. I highly recomend poking around their website, as well as the Evan Williams site, to learn more about the bourbon making tradition.)
